![]() Hello.
I bought a Reef Octopus DNW-110 here back in June. I finally only started putting it together today. I had a question. On my instruction manual, it says that this skimmer is for "external use only". I want to set it up insump however. Do you see any problems if I did so? Thanks. http://www.coralvue.com/pdfs/DNW110B%20Instructions.pdf Last edited by Samw; 01-16-2010 at 09:09 PM. |

![]() I would imagine the limiting factor would be whether the pump can be submersed, since it says external use only I suppose it is not a submersible pump.
edit: from what I can see they now have a DNWB model that is internal or external? Maybe you should give them a call to find out

![]() I have emailed coralvue to ask them about why the directions indicate that the skimmer should only be used externally. To be honest I have no idea why the instructions indicate this.
We have lots of customers locally that have used the skimmer internally without any issues. In fact we have a DNW-150 running internally in the sump in our fish system for well over a year now with no issues.
